Craft Peace Cafe
Craft Peace Cafe is a cozy and inviting café with uniquely designed furniture and pleasant music that creates a peaceful atmosphere. The café is fully air-conditioned and offers free wireless internet connection. They offer coffee from the local region, fresh tropical fruit juices, smoothies, pocket-shaped sandwiches with local ingredients, salads, brownies and croissants.
In the entrance of the Café they have a shop area where they sell handcrafted products that are made in their workshop (Banteay Prieb) by artisans with physical challenges. The offer handcrafted sculptures with traditional Cambodian and religious designs, handcrafted bags, wallets, necklaces and other intricate items made of beautiful fabrics. They also accept orders for customized wooden furniture and steel playground equipment. All the furniture is their shop is designed and fabricated in their own carpentry and welding workshops.
There is a convenient space that can be used for meetings and seminars for smaller groups of 10 to 20 people. The whole shop can also be used as a great venue for photo exhibits.

Le Café Mith Samlanh
Whether you want to improve your French, taste Khmer and French cuisine or surf the internet with a coffee, Le Café Mith Samlanh is your choice. Situated in the lush garden of the French Cultural Center, the café serves breakfasts from 7.00am onwards and offers an extensive à la carte menu with Khmer and French dishes starting from 8,000R.
In the afternoon, you can wind down after work with our Happy Hour from 5 – 7pm or join one of the regular events organized by the French Cultural Center.
All proceeds will go towards the development of Mith Samlanh’s (see Friends-International) programs.
